Key Responsibilities

  • •Implement and maintain the Kinston plant governance structure, including KPI cascade and Senior Leadership Team (SLT) performance routines using tools such as CVAT and Skywise.
  • •Oversee operational transformation and competitiveness initiatives, collaborating with Finance on cost reduction trajectory monitoring aligned to the Sparrow program.
  • •Direct tier-1 strategic initiatives and complex plant-wide projects for the General Manager; act as Recovery Manager to mobilize teams and restore baseline performance during disruptions.
  • •Draft executive briefings, tactical status reports, and strategic presentations for Senior Vice Presidents (SVPs) and Executive Vice Presidents (EVPs).
  • •Act as the central operational liaison between General Manager/VP and key functional departments, representing plant leadership in regional working groups and operational committees.

Key Requirements

  • •Bachelor’s degree in engineering, business, manufacturing, or related industrial discipline (or equivalent manufacturing experience).
  • •8+ years of professional experience in aerospace, complex manufacturing, or high-level industrial engineering, coordinating cross-functional projects.
  • •Strong understanding of aerospace manufacturing processes, industrial performance metrics, operational recovery frameworks, and project management methodologies.
  • •Strong business acumen to support financial budget reviews and analyze operational data.
  • •Excellent written and verbal English communication skills for board-level executive briefings and presenting complex operational data.

Company Brief

Airbus
Designs, manufactures, and sells commercial aircraft, helicopters, defense and space systems, and related services worldwide. Airbus is a leading aerospace and defense company delivering integrated solutions for civil and military aviation customers.
